The Ultimate Guide to Ergonomic Furniture: Transform Your Workspace
As remote work becomes increasingly prevalent, creating an efficient and comfortable workspace is essential. Ergonomic furniture plays a crucial role in promoting productivity and well-being. By investing in pieces that support your body and reduce strain, you can transform your workspace into a haven of comfort. Consider key aspects of ergonomic design, such as adjustable chairs that provide lumbar support, desks that accommodate standing and sitting positions, and monitor stands that keep your screen at eye level. These elements not only enhance your comfort but also help prevent long-term health issues related to improper posture.
When upgrading your workspace, it's essential to prioritize furniture that caters specifically to your needs. Here are some tips to keep in mind when selecting ergonomic furniture:
- Assess Your Space: Measure your workspace to ensure your new furniture fits properly without overcrowding.
- Try Before You Buy: If possible, test out chairs and desks in person to find the perfect fit.
- Focus on Adaptability: Choose adjustable options that can grow with you as your needs change.

5 Cutting-Edge Ergonomic Tools You Didn't Know You Needed
In today's fast-paced world, ergonomic tools have become essential for enhancing productivity while ensuring our health and comfort. Here are 5 cutting-edge ergonomic tools you might not know you needed:
- Smart Mouse: Designed to reduce wrist strain, smart mice adapt to your hand movements, allowing for smoother navigation and less fatigue during prolonged use.
- Ergonomic Standing Desk Converter: This innovative tool transforms any desk into a standing desk, promoting better posture and increased energy levels throughout the day.
Moreover, incorporating the right ergonomic tools can revolutionize your workspace. Consider these other options:
- Posture Corrector: A wearable device that gently reminds you to maintain proper posture, reducing the risk of back pain.
- Adjustable Laptop Stand: Elevate your laptop to eye level to prevent neck strain while working.
- Comfortable Anti-Fatigue Mat: Perfect for those who stand for extended periods, these mats provide cushioning support, encouraging movement and reducing discomfort.
Is Your Desk Making You Sick? How Ergonomic Innovations Can Improve Your Health
Are you aware that your desk setup could potentially be harming your health? Many individuals spend an average of 8 hours a day sitting in front of a computer, which can lead to numerous health issues such as back pain, repetitive strain injuries, and even increased risk of chronic conditions. Ergonomic innovations focus on creating workspaces that promote comfort and efficiency, minimizing physical discomfort and the risk of long-term injuries. By assessing your desk environment and making necessary adjustments, you can significantly improve your well-being.
Implementing ergonomic designs into your workspace doesn't have to be complicated. Start by investing in a quality chair that supports your lower back, ensuring your feet can rest flat on the ground. Consider incorporating standing desks or adjustable workstations that encourage movement throughout the day. Additionally, using accessories like keyboard trays and monitor stands can alleviate strain on your wrists and neck. As you embrace these innovative solutions, you'll find that not only does your comfort improve, but your productivity may also get a boost, creating a healthier, more efficient work environment.
